Output 80a8a10096cca7be88b578e1473a08e2dd60002ce4ef861290366e8646d3c672:0

value
107032731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c5354728ffd8be3952676165b86cb1cf4de0afd OP_EQUAL
address
3EUzMG6avTvWdp2A1rNw9xQNZUu2BqqUbE
transaction
80a8a10096cca7be88b578e1473a08e2dd60002ce4ef861290366e8646d3c672
spent
true